kudos

(n) – Kudos are praise or recognition of achievement.

  • Synonyms: award, recognition, honor
  • Antonyms: blame, criticism
  • Etymology: 1799 Greek, from kydos meaning "glory, fame." It literally means "that which is heard of."
  • Example: Today is the day we will give kudos to all of the 2nd quarter award winners!
